(Vigna unguiculata 'California Blackeye') inoculated with cowpea mosaic virus (CPMV) containing the GFP-gene inserted between the movement protein (MP) and the capsid proteins (CPs) in the viral RNA 2. The GFP is expressed in abundance as a free protein (so NOT fused to either MP or CP) and can be localized in the cytoplasm and nucleus of infected epidermal and mesophyll cells.
